Coffee table by Cesare Lacca - circa 1950

This coffee table by Cesare Lucca, created around 1950, features brass legs and a tinted glass plate. The brass structure is very characteristic of Cesare Lucca's work, powerfully inspired by nature. Note the rounded end of each foot.

Dimensions Length x Width x Height
35,4 × 23,62 × 17,32 in
